§ 2.280 — Power of Clerk to take and certify acknowledgments and affidavits
The Clerk of the Supreme Court shall have power in any part of the State to take and certify:
1.The acknowledgment of conveyances and the satisfaction of a judgment of any court.
2.An affidavit to be used in any court of justice in this state.

Legislative History
[Part 63:19:1865; B § 968; BH § 2482; C § 2563; RL § 4883; NCL § 8425]
